Aime-la-Plagne (73210)

11th-century Romanesque basilica with frescoes and crypt dating from the end of the 12th to the early 13th century. Built on the foundations of a Roman civil basilica which houses a stone museum. Museographic display

PERMANENT EXHIBITION
Saint Martin's Basilica dates back to the 11th century and has a crypt and frescoes, as well as the remains of the choir stalls of an earlier church, a Gallo-Roman room and Latin inscriptions.
